مشاركة عبر


HubRouteTables interface

واجهة تمثل HubRouteTables.

الأساليب

beginCreateOrUpdate(string, string, string, HubRouteTable, HubRouteTablesCreateOrUpdateOptionalParams)

ينشئ مورد RouteTable إذا لم يكن موجودا يقوم بتحديث RouteTable الموجود.

beginCreateOrUpdateAndWait(string, string, string, HubRouteTable, HubRouteTablesCreateOrUpdateOptionalParams)

ينشئ مورد RouteTable إذا لم يكن موجودا يقوم بتحديث RouteTable الموجود.

beginDelete(string, string, string, HubRouteTablesDeleteOptionalParams)

حذف RouteTable.

beginDeleteAndWait(string, string, string, HubRouteTablesDeleteOptionalParams)

حذف RouteTable.

get(string, string, string, HubRouteTablesGetOptionalParams)

استرداد تفاصيل RouteTable.

list(string, string, HubRouteTablesListOptionalParams)

استرداد تفاصيل جميع RouteTables.

تفاصيل الأسلوب

beginCreateOrUpdate(string, string, string, HubRouteTable, HubRouteTablesCreateOrUpdateOptionalParams)

ينشئ مورد RouteTable إذا لم يكن موجودا يقوم بتحديث RouteTable الموجود.

function beginCreateOrUpdate(resourceGroupName: string, virtualHubName: string, routeTableName: string, routeTableParameters: HubRouteTable, options?: HubRouteTablesCreateOrUpdateOptionalParams): Promise<SimplePollerLike<OperationState<HubRouteTable>, HubRouteTable>>

المعلمات

resourceGroupName

string

اسم مجموعة الموارد ل VirtualHub.

virtualHubName

string

اسم VirtualHub.

routeTableName

string

اسم RouteTable.

routeTableParameters
HubRouteTable

المعلمات المتوفرة لإنشاء RouteTable أو تحديثه.

options
HubRouteTablesCreateOrUpdateOptionalParams

معلمات الخيارات.

المرتجعات

Promise<@azure/core-lro.SimplePollerLike<OperationState<HubRouteTable>, HubRouteTable>>

beginCreateOrUpdateAndWait(string, string, string, HubRouteTable, HubRouteTablesCreateOrUpdateOptionalParams)

ينشئ مورد RouteTable إذا لم يكن موجودا يقوم بتحديث RouteTable الموجود.

function beginCreateOrUpdateAndWait(resourceGroupName: string, virtualHubName: string, routeTableName: string, routeTableParameters: HubRouteTable, options?: HubRouteTablesCreateOrUpdateOptionalParams): Promise<HubRouteTable>

المعلمات

resourceGroupName

string

اسم مجموعة الموارد ل VirtualHub.

virtualHubName

string

اسم VirtualHub.

routeTableName

string

اسم RouteTable.

routeTableParameters
HubRouteTable

المعلمات المتوفرة لإنشاء RouteTable أو تحديثه.

options
HubRouteTablesCreateOrUpdateOptionalParams

معلمات الخيارات.

المرتجعات

Promise<HubRouteTable>

beginDelete(string, string, string, HubRouteTablesDeleteOptionalParams)

حذف RouteTable.

function beginDelete(resourceGroupName: string, virtualHubName: string, routeTableName: string, options?: HubRouteTablesDeleteO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

المعلمات

resourceGroupName

string

اسم مجموعة الموارد ل RouteTable.

virtualHubName

string

اسم VirtualHub.

routeTableName

string

اسم RouteTable.

options
HubRouteTablesDeleteOptionalParams

معلمات الخيارات.

المرتجعات

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>

beginDeleteAndWait(string, string, string, HubRouteTablesDeleteOptionalParams)

حذف RouteTable.

function beginDeleteAndWait(resourceGroupName: string, virtualHubName: string, routeTableName: string, options?: HubRouteTablesDeleteOptionalParams): Promise<void>

المعلمات

resourceGroupName

string

اسم مجموعة الموارد ل RouteTable.

virtualHubName

string

اسم VirtualHub.

routeTableName

string

اسم RouteTable.

options
HubRouteTablesDeleteOptionalParams

معلمات الخيارات.

المرتجعات

Promise<void>

get(string, string, string, HubRouteTablesGetOptionalParams)

استرداد تفاصيل RouteTable.

function get(resourceGroupName: string, virtualHubName: string, routeTableName: string, options?: HubRouteTablesGetOptionalParams): Promise<HubRouteTable>

المعلمات

resourceGroupName

string

اسم مجموعة الموارد ل VirtualHub.

virtualHubName

string

اسم VirtualHub.

routeTableName

string

اسم RouteTable.

options
HubRouteTablesGetOptionalParams

معلمات الخيارات.

المرتجعات

Promise<HubRouteTable>

list(string, string, HubRouteTablesListOptionalParams)

استرداد تفاصيل جميع RouteTables.

function list(resourceGroupName: string, virtualHubName: string, options?: HubRouteTablesListOptionalParams): PagedAsyncIterableIterator<HubRouteTable, HubRouteTable[], PageSettings>

المعلمات

resourceGroupName

string

اسم مجموعة الموارد ل VirtualHub.

virtualHubName

string

اسم VirtualHub.

options
HubRouteTablesListOptionalParams

معلمات الخيارات.

المرتجعات